Your Own Sky Productions and Actors Forum Theatre present the Tony Award-winning "The Belle of Amherst", playwright
William Luce's stunning theatrical event based on the life and poetry of
Emily Dickinson, directed by
Tony Sears and performed by
Kate Randolph Burns.
"The Belle of Amherst" will preview Friday, Sept. 5, and Saturday, Sept. 6, at 8 p.m., and will open Sunday, Sept. 7, at 2 p.m. and continue through Sunday, Oct. 12, at the Actors Forum Theatre, 10655 Magnolia Blvd. in the NoHo Arts District.
Time magazine remarks that "The Belle of Amherst" is "an intrepid exploration of the heart, mind and soul". The New York Post comments, "Emily Dickinson's private life, thoughts and dreams and her poetic genius have been strikingly and movingly captured by William Luce..."
"The Belle of Amherst" is "...a love affair with language, a celebration of all that is beautiful and poignant in life." This deeply moving and surprisingly humorous one-person play in which 15 characters interact with Miss Emily, shares with the audience the "inner drama of a poet's inner consciousness in an intimate one-to-one relationship....and the theater seems a thoroughly appropriate setting for Emily's life and art, enabling actress and audience to 'climb the Bars of Ecstasy' together. As it turns out, shy Miss Emily was writing for the theater as surely as she breathed!"
